The perfect tool for interviews and more? The PLAUD NotePin is a handy voice recorder that comes with some powerful AI functions: For example, the handy recorder is able to create transcriptions and summaries – and can recognize 112 languages independently and switch between them. And it works really well, as our PLAUD NotePin test shows.

Technical data

The product NotePin
Dimensions 51 x 21 x 11 mm
weight about 25 grams
Microphones 2x MEMS
rechargeable battery 270 mAh
Battery life 45 days standby; 20 hours voice recording
Internal memory 64 GB
Cloud storage unlimited
Price € 169.90 *

When unpacking the PLAUD NotePin, connoisseurs are inevitably reminded of an Apple product. A white flap on the back of the white packaging has to be pulled off to access the contents. The fabric-covered USB-C to USB-C cable looks confusingly similar to that of the latest iPhone models.

Everything looks well thought out and of high quality. Yes, even the NotePin itself. The quality of workmanship is outstanding, the presentation incredibly valuable.

The NotePin is pleasantly compact. 51 mm high, 21 mm wide and only 11 mm deep. It weighs just 25 grams and is virtually unnoticeable when worn. The handy tool, available in dark gray (cosmic gray), silver (lunar silver) or purple (sunset purple), has two built-in MEMS microphones on the top and a lanyard holder on the top.

The back uses magnetic charging ports, whereby the NotePin can be supplied with power via the included charging station. Keyword carrying: The voice recorder is extremely versatile here.

The scope of delivery includes two different pins and clips that hold magnetically. The magnetic pin can be attached under clothing, while the clip can be attached to the collar.

The manufacturer also offers an optional neck strap and wristband if you prefer.

Operation and battery life

  • Intuitive touch operation, but…
  • … Stopping the recording doesn’t always work
  • Impressive battery life

The PLAUD NotePin does not have a physical button. To operate it, simply hold your finger on the middle area on the top (between the two microphones), whereupon a noticeable vibration indicates that recording has started.

To stop recording, you need to press and hold this area again. However, this did not always work reliably in the test. Sometimes the recording simply continued to run and did not realize my input – the only way to stop it manually is via the companion app.

At least: A small status LED on the top inside the manufacturer’s logo shows whether a recording is in progress, the battery is running low or the NotePin is being charged. However, it is so tiny that you have to look directly at the voice recorder.

The battery life of the PLAUD NotePin is also impressive considering its size. The device has a standby time of 45 days and, when fully charged, allows continuous recording for 20 hours.

In view of the fact that it is simply not possible to switch off the NotePin, you should always make sure that the battery is charged when you want to use it. And this works perfectly and quickly thanks to the included charging station.

PLAUD NotePin test: AI features and app

The linchpin of the PLAUD NotePin is the PLAUD app, which is available to download for free on Andorid and iOS. It is also the reason why the PLAUD NotePin costs around 170 euros – especially when you consider that Google and Apple Notes already have an integrated transcription function.

Spoiler first: what the PLAUD NotePin makes possible here with the help of AI features goes far beyond the standard functions of the integrated note-taking apps. The price also includes unlimited cloud storage space.

Please note: Many functions are hidden behind a Premium AI subscription. There is a PRO subscription for 110.99 euros per year (9.30 euros per month), as well as an unlimited subscription for 249.99 euros per year (22.10 euros per month). The good news is that NotePin can also be used free of charge without having to take out a subscription. However, the monthly transcription minutes are limited to 300 and some additional features such as templates, industry glossary or the option to consult the AI are also missing.

The app has a pleasantly clear layout. On the main page you will find all the recordings, at the bottom you also have the option of importing audio files into the app or starting the recording. Under the “Me” tab, you can also make various settings and customize the NotePin, for example for firmware updates, microphone amplification and much more.

Clicking on one of your audio recordings then allows you to listen to the recording and segment the recording, for example to remove silent passages and pauses in speech.

When you select a recording, the powerful AI features come into play. The PLAUD NotePin is not only able to create a transcript, but also a summary of the content and even provides you with a mind map that breaks down the spoken content – we’ll take a look at that in a moment.

Here you first select the following parameters:

  • Summary template (automatic recognition, consultation, discussion round, lecture and many more)
  • Speaker name (automatically assigns a name to the voices, for this the speakers must already be known and named. NotePin then recognizes them automatically based on the voices)
  • Recording language (automatic or language selection)
  • AI model (automatic or GPT4.1, Claude 4, o3-mini, Gemini 2.5 Pro, Gemini 2.5 Flash)

By clicking on “Generate now”, the artificial intelligence gets to work, which can take a few minutes depending on the length of the recording.

Very cool: The whole thing is automatically transferred to the web interface so that you can access it on PC and Mac. There is also a desktop app for Mac and Windows if you want to record online meetings.

The PLAUD NotePin in practice

The PLAUD NotePin is extremely practical and very versatile in its functions. Not only is it able to record audio (and in good quality), the AI functions take the device to a whole new level.

In addition to a fairly accurate transcription of the spoken word, the tool also creates a summary that can be conveniently filtered by location and time. And all this without an Internet connection thanks to 64 GB of internal memory.

On request, the NotePin can also create a mind map to break down the topic further. However, this not only works for meetings or calls, but also for brainstorming book ideas and much more.

Particularly cool: Depending on the type of recording, the AI indicates steps on how to proceed further in the process or provides suggestions on how to improve things that were discussed in the recording.

And that’s just part of what’s possible with the PLAUD NotePin. You can also create your own templates and customize them, for example to categorize media ratings and much, much more.

The transcription service and the implementation absolutely impressed me in the test. Transcriptions and audio files can be easily exported both via the smartphone app and the web interface.

PLAUD NotePin Review: Conclusion

The PLAUD NotePin is more than just a tiny voice recorder. The AI functions take the dictation device to a whole new level and, fortunately, even the free plan works so incredibly well and precisely that the possibilities are almost endless. It’s also great that unlimited cloud storage is already included in the price.

The device impresses with its attractive and ultra-lightweight design, impeccable workmanship and excellent battery life. Perfect for transcriptions, brainstorming and creative work and a clear added value compared to the recorder apps for Android and iOS, albeit at a very high price.
